Responses to Frequently Asked Questions
Why do we ask about race, ethnicity, and language?
We want to make sure that all of our patients get the best care possible. We use this information:

To better understand our community

To understand need for interpreter services

To help appropriately target quality initiatives

To fulfill our compliance obligations
Who will see the information? How will it be shared?
This information is confidential. We limit access to patient information, including race and ethnicity. We only use the information if it is necessary for providing care, hospital operations, and billing. We have dedicated teams to help protect your information.
